成人午夜视频全免费观看高清-秋霞福利视频一区二区三区-国产精品久久久久电影小说-亚洲不卡区三一区三区一区

mysql觸發(fā)器怎么添加 mysql觸發(fā)器菜鳥教程

mysql創(chuàng)建一個觸發(fā)器,求助

不可以用可視化的方式創(chuàng)建,用create trigger就可以了。創(chuàng)建觸發(fā)器 在MySQL中,創(chuàng)建觸發(fā)器語法如下:CREATE TRIGGER trigger_name trigger_time trigger_event ON tbl_name FOR EACH ROW trigger_stmt 再看看別人怎么說的。

站在用戶的角度思考問題,與客戶深入溝通,找到定邊網(wǎng)站設計與定邊網(wǎng)站推廣的解決方案,憑借多年的經驗,讓設計與互聯(lián)網(wǎng)技術結合,創(chuàng)造個性化、用戶體驗好的作品,建站類型包括:網(wǎng)站設計制作、網(wǎng)站設計、企業(yè)官網(wǎng)、英文網(wǎng)站、手機端網(wǎng)站、網(wǎng)站推廣、申請域名、虛擬主機、企業(yè)郵箱。業(yè)務覆蓋定邊地區(qū)。

先創(chuàng)建一個空的person_log表用來存放被刪除的記錄。創(chuàng)建一個觸發(fā)器del_person,執(zhí)行刪除操作后將記錄插入到person_log表。

但是這個觸發(fā)器,好像用 select 來把結果輸出出來,結果是編譯不通過的。下面是一個 簡單的 mysql 觸發(fā)器的例子。

觸發(fā)器是update后激發(fā)的,我想你需要的是mysql計劃任務。

mysql添加觸發(fā)器應該怎么辦?

先創(chuàng)建一個空的person_log表用來存放被刪除的記錄。創(chuàng)建一個觸發(fā)器del_person,執(zhí)行刪除操作后將記錄插入到person_log表。

告訴mysql解釋器,該段命令是否已經結束了,mysql是否可以執(zhí)行了。默認情況下,delimiter是分號;。在命令行客戶端中,如果有一行命令以分號結束, 那么回車后,mysql將會執(zhí)行該命令。但有時候,不希望MySQL這么做。

不是 SQLServer ( 可以用 PRINT 調試輸出)也不是 Oracle ( 可以用 dbms_output.put_line 調試輸出 )對于 MySQL 如果是存儲過程的,倒是可以通過在存儲過程里面 Select 來把中間的臨時結果,輸出到終端上。

然后檢查chars表格看觸發(fā)器是否完成它該完成的任務:mysql SELECT * FROM chars;+---+| count |+---+| 7|+---+1 row in set (0.00 sec)data表格中的INSERT命令激活觸發(fā)器,計算插入記錄的字符數(shù),并將結果存儲在chars表格中。

在老版本的MySQL 22中,MySQL的單表限大小為4GB,當時的MySQL的存儲引擎還是ISAM存儲引擎。但是,當出現(xiàn)MyISAM存儲引擎之后,也就是從MySQL 23開始,MySQL單表最大限制就已經擴大到了64PB了(guan 方文檔顯示)。

navicat(mysql)如何創(chuàng)建觸發(fā)器?

1、在空表上建 行觸發(fā)器,每增加一條記錄,先在數(shù)據(jù)模型表檢索是否存在,存在做相應處理,不存在再做另外一個相應處理。

2、Navicat for PostgreSQL 觸發(fā)器常規(guī)屬性:限制:勾選此項,創(chuàng)建一個限制觸發(fā)器。觸發(fā)器類型:可供選擇的觸發(fā)器類型有 Table 或 View。需要注意的是,適用于PostgreSQL 0 或以上版本。表名或視圖名:選擇表或視圖。

3、要看數(shù)據(jù)庫的.Oracle / SQL Server , 一個表,可以有多個觸發(fā)器的,都一起觸發(fā)執(zhí)行的。MySQL 對于具有相同觸發(fā)程序動作時間和事件的給定表,不能有兩個觸發(fā)程序。例如,對于某一表,不能有兩個BEFORE UPDATE觸發(fā)程序。

4、那你建立InnoDB表呢?建立關于userID的外鍵。強制參考完整性。

5、mysql中,觸發(fā)器只能查看,無法修改,如果要修改,只能刪除原有的觸發(fā)器,重新創(chuàng)建觸發(fā)器,以達到修改的目的。工具:Navicat Premiu 步驟:正確安裝Navicat Premiu,并確保連接到指定的數(shù)據(jù)庫。

mysql怎么創(chuàng)建觸發(fā)器

1、不可以用可視化的方式創(chuàng)建,用create trigger就可以了。創(chuàng)建觸發(fā)器 在MySQL中,創(chuàng)建觸發(fā)器語法如下:CREATE TRIGGER trigger_name trigger_time trigger_event ON tbl_name FOR EACH ROW trigger_stmt 再看看別人怎么說的。

2、可以通過調用SHOW TRIGGER命令來檢查觸發(fā)器是否被激活,如列表B所示。

3、trigger_stmt是當觸發(fā)程序激活時執(zhí)行的語句。如果你打算執(zhí)行多個語句,可使用BEGIN ... END復合語句結構。這樣,就能使用存儲子程序中允許的相同語句。請參見7節(jié),“BEGIN ... END復合語句”。

4、mysql中,觸發(fā)器只能查看,無法修改,如果要修改,只能刪除原有的觸發(fā)器,重新創(chuàng)建觸發(fā)器,以達到修改的目的。工具:Navicat Premiu 步驟:正確安裝Navicat Premiu,并確保連接到指定的數(shù)據(jù)庫。

5、因此因避免這樣的觸發(fā)循環(huán),若要達到類似效果還須想別的方法。

6、為什么要用觸發(fā)器 我們在MySQL 0中包含對觸發(fā)器的支持是由于以下原因:(1)MySQL早期版本的用戶長期有需要觸發(fā)器的要求。(2)我們曾經許諾支持所有ANSI標準的特性。(3)您可以使用它來檢查或預防壞的數(shù)據(jù)進入數(shù)據(jù)庫。

MySQL觸發(fā)器怎么實現(xiàn)主表添加一條數(shù)據(jù)時,可以通過外鍵把相關的子表...

1、應該通過觸發(fā)器trigger實現(xiàn)。表之間的數(shù)據(jù)是不能自動更新的,需要為表設置trigger,一般觸發(fā)器有三種,insert觸發(fā),delete觸發(fā),update觸發(fā),分別對應數(shù)據(jù)庫的三種操作,設置正確的話,用起來很方便。

2、可以選擇觸發(fā)器,存儲過程實現(xiàn)?;蛘邔⒆詈笠淮蝘d放在緩存中,然后定時計劃任務去遍歷表,和緩存的最大id進行比對,然后查詢導入另一張表。

3、跟普通insert數(shù)據(jù)一樣呀,不過你得先在父表(comment_info)添加數(shù)據(jù),因為你子表comment中的外鍵comment_id參考父表的id,如果父表沒有數(shù)據(jù),子表肯定也就能插入了。

4、通過終端進入到mysql命令行工具。通過use關鍵字進行到目標數(shù)據(jù)庫里。如原表已有主鍵,先把原來的主鍵刪除掉,通過DROP PRIMARY KEY命令:ALTER TABLE `jingyan`DROP PRIMARY KEY;。主鍵已經沒有了。

5、完成外鍵自動填充主鍵的值,可以使用觸發(fā)器,或在插入數(shù)據(jù)的時候填入;觸發(fā)器是在對表進行增、刪、改時,自動執(zhí)行的存儲過程。觸發(fā)器常用于強制業(yè)務規(guī)則, 它是一種高級約束,通過事件進行觸發(fā)而被執(zhí)行。

mysql創(chuàng)建觸發(fā)器

1、不可以用可視化的方式創(chuàng)建,用create trigger就可以了。創(chuàng)建觸發(fā)器 在MySQL中,創(chuàng)建觸發(fā)器語法如下:CREATE TRIGGER trigger_name trigger_time trigger_event ON tbl_name FOR EACH ROW trigger_stmt 再看看別人怎么說的。

2、觸發(fā)器已經沒有單獨操作修改的,如果想修改,一般是刪除原來的觸發(fā)器后創(chuàng)建同名的觸發(fā)器。mysql使用的時候,一般建議不使用觸發(fā)器,即使使用觸發(fā)器,要確保觸發(fā)器的執(zhí)行效率非常高才行。

3、一般情況下,MySQL默認是以“;”作為結束執(zhí)行語句。在創(chuàng)建觸發(fā)器過程中需要用到“;”。為了解決這個問題,可以用DELIMITER語句。如“DELIMITER &&”,可以將結束符號變成“&&”。

4、另一個表格中是所插入字符的字符數(shù)(表格名:chars)。在data表格中定義一個觸發(fā)器。每次在其中插入一個新姓名時,chars表格中運行的總數(shù)就會根據(jù)新插入記錄的字符數(shù)目進行自動更新。

名稱欄目:mysql觸發(fā)器怎么添加 mysql觸發(fā)器菜鳥教程
網(wǎng)站鏈接:http://jinyejixie.com/article10/diccsdo.html

成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供自適應網(wǎng)站、商城網(wǎng)站網(wǎng)站設計公司、網(wǎng)站排名ChatGPT、網(wǎng)站改版

廣告

聲明:本網(wǎng)站發(fā)布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)

成都app開發(fā)公司
兴国县| 绥芬河市| 临夏县| 建昌县| 靖安县| 阿拉尔市| 石景山区| 栾川县| 元朗区| 吴旗县| 乐平市| 柳林县| 开江县| 新郑市| 沈阳市| 托克逊县| 定边县| 集安市| 读书| 兖州市| 义马市| 凤山市| 扬中市| 桃江县| 遵化市| 乌兰浩特市| 宝应县| 新邵县| 荆门市| 永仁县| 南投市| 股票| 安新县| 宁德市| 涡阳县| 陇南市| 离岛区| 拉孜县| 黔江区| 长兴县| 马鞍山市|